Take a drop if you want. Try clearing all the concepts that you find a little bit tough. Immense practice is what one requires to score good marks. Solve various question papers every now and then, try finding questions that require a multi step approach to solve. In case of any difficulty, ask your doubts, it is necessary to have your doubts cleared. All the best for your preparation.
